Rob Joyce, former Special Assistant to the US President and cybersecurity director at the NSA, shares his insights on national security challenges. He discusses groundbreaking cyber threats, including a ransomware attack using a Linux webcam to infiltrate Windows networks. Lee Chagolla-Christensen, Principal Security Researcher at SpecterOps, dives into the vulnerabilities of NTLM authentication in Active Directory and the potential of Bloodhound to address these issues. The conversation highlights the evolving landscape of cybersecurity and the importance of robust defense mechanisms.
